IPC refactor part 1: Use explicit separate threads to process requests (#1447)

* Changes to allow explicit management of service threads

* Remove now unused code

* Remove ThreadCounter, its no longer needed

* Allow and use separate server per service, also fix exit issues

* New policy change: PTC version now uses PR number
